When you think of usability testing, do you may imagine labs with one-way glass, degreed experts writing elaborate test plans, and eye-tracking software?
Perhaps you think only big companies can afford to usability test their websites and apps.
It’s not true.
You don’t need a lab to do usability testing.
Nor do you need to be an expert to conduct a decent study to reveal valuable insights about your website or product.
Why Do a Usability Study?
Maybe you already do A/B testing and check your site analytics. That’s great. But usability testing provides different insights you can’t get from those tools. (more…)
